  • Came across this bottle in a Cannon Beach wine shop and went for it. Crumbling, wine-soaked cork. Surprisingly opaque ruby color. Billowing, piercing floral and iron-inflected nose with wafts of black cherry and rounded plum scents. Delicate yet steely layers of tangy raspberry and black cherry fruit mixed with iron granules and earth on the satin-textured palate. Lovely acidity and filed off tannin leading to a longer finish of ferric notes cut with chimes of shimmering red fruit. Very much alive at age 40, this wne exemplified the timelessness of wine. What an incredible treat.
